He doesn’t really want to get up, the couch far more comfortable – the nest he’s made himself while Nate had been away, unable to sleep comfortably in the large bed of their bedroom alone. And so he’d perched here. But he’s lifted up by Nate – always stronger than he is, and he manages to stand, wrapped and entangled into his husbands arms until he’s deposited in a chair by the kitchen. He sits with a quiet huff, an arm resting on the armrest of the chair that he can prop his head into to watch Nate move around the kitchen.

But he stretches out his long legs, remaining silent while he works his jaw, until Nate’s grabbing things and still peering at him when a comment falls from his husband’s lips, a snap of the knife through a vegetable that has Sunjata’s gaze shuddering slightly as he moves to rub at his eyes. “I really should have.Been alone. He grumbles, mostly to himself but he knows Nate can hear it. He takes a long slow inhale and rubs at the side of his face before leaning back in the chair to stare at the ceiling. He’s not sure if he wants to say it or not, but, his cheeks puff up a bit with the sharp exhale, the shake of his head in frustration at himself that he’s sure Nate can feel through the ring. He tries to play it off somewhat offhandedly, “it was Jack,” but a muscle still feathers in his jaw.

His head tilts forward now, chin resting at his chest as he goes to rub at his eyes again, perking up only when Nate says he brought something for him. “…You did?” He asks, feeling a bit more like a prick for this lovely homecoming. The one that was a mess, had fucked Jack, had panicked and became a drunken hungover distraught creature when his husband had been out doing something important and had even come back with a gift for him.

Great job, Sunjata.
